High-Frequency Trading with Algorithms

High-frequency trading leverages complex algorithms to execute a vast number of trades frequently within milliseconds. These algorithms process market data quickly, identifying fleeting price shifts. This agile approach aims to exploit these minute price differences before they vanish. While disputed, high-frequency trading influences the market's liquidity by providing constant trading activity.

Validating Automated Trading Strategies

Before deploying an automated trading strategy into the live market, it's crucial to rigorously evaluate its performance through backtesting. Backtesting involves simulating historical market data against your strategy to observe its performance. This methodology allows you to identify potential strengths and weaknesses before risking real capital. By examining backtesting results, traders can optimize their strategies, reducing the risk of losses in live trading.

Successful backtesting requires thorough selection of historical data relevant to your approach. It's also important to consider transaction costs and slippage, as these can materially impact performance.

  • Furthermore, it's essential to execute multiple backtests with different market conditions to gauge the robustness of your strategy.
  • Finally, backtesting should be an iterative process that involves continuous analysis and refinement based on the results obtained.

Automated Trading's Ethical Considerations

As algorithmic trading dominates financial markets, a plethora of ethical issues emerge. One key problem is the potential for market distortion, as automated systems could be exploited to perform rapid-fire trades that unfairly benefit certain participants. Furthermore, the traceability of algorithmic decisions is debated, making it complex to identify and rectify algorithmic bias that could reinforce existing inequalities. Additionally, the increasing reliance on automation raises questions about job reductions in the financial sector, as human traders are gradually supplanted by complex algorithms.
